We have had this little man come back to us, 10 mth old sprocket spaniel,through no fault of his own. Typical of his age, adolescence kicked in and his owners needed a little help to rane him back in. Mainly his recall.
In my personal opinion, they were let down by the trainer they went to, I will give more detail on this to the potential new owner.
This has led to them not knowing what to do next for him, combined with change of circumstances with work ( Oakley went to work with one of his owners. )They feel a new home that can give him everything he needs, is the best decision.
As in most cases, recall was there in a young Oakley, which needs keeping on top of.
We have taken him back to basics, on a long line training lead. Recalling at different intervals, as expected, he excelled in this.
He is looking for a home that will continue with his training and provide mental stimulation.
He is a beautiful young boy, full of love, play and affection. He is good with other dogs, just a little boisterous to start. He is fully vaccinated, worm and flea treated to date. I will change the microchip details to the new owner.
Oakley is already showing that he will thrive with the correct training. People that know spaniels, know their intelligence.
